Default engine missing and bad hesitation problem

my 93 blazer has been running horribly for a little while now and i cant seem ti figure it out..it idles alright but when you give it gas it misses real bad and boggs. just dosnt want to go anywhere or do anything. the first thing i was told it was, was a leaking spider and it was so i replaces it and no more leaks, problem was no longer as bad but still there. so i replaces plugs, wires, cap, and rotor, with not much of a change. after that on a test drive the SES light came on and i pulled over and checked and i got a knock sensor code and a MAF\MAP sensor code. i replaces both and again not much of a change but no more SES light. i checked the fuel pressure and that is perfect, checked the TPS, checked and cleaned the IAC valve and air filter. all were good no SES lights and still getting the hesitation. almost like spark is dieing when more and more when the throttle is depressed..any ideas because im about out...
